You’ve probably already seen this on five or six blogs this morning, but when even the swamis of sarcasm over at Reverse Shot greet a trailer with (what seems like) unfettered enthusiasm, you know it’s kind of a big deal. In this first “official” bit of I’m Not There promotion, we get glimpses of each of the six actors playing Bob Dylan in Haynes’ episodic bio-epic (I think I’m most interested in seeing how Christian Bale handles it), as well as more evidence as to why Harvey Weinstein might have been moved to say, “If Cate Blanchett doesn’t get nominated, I’ll shoot myself.” The film is definitely playing the New York Film Festival; rumor has it There might pop up in Telluride as well.
